| Reply by 101livescan on 8/27/10 8:42am Msg #350668
I recently was contacted to do a signing represented as one loan on three properties. It turned out to be three loans on three separate properties. They paid $100 for the package. They charged the borrower $450, I was paid $100, a spread of $350 in profit for Bancserv. I don't see any wisdom in working so cheaply, hence, they are not a company I jump for, although I started out with them years ago. I know that other notaries in my area are happy to work for $50 for Bancserv. Good for them.
| Reply by MistarellaFL on 8/26/10 1:42pm Msg #350583
<<<You mean they usually offer less than $100?>>>
Yes, last one I did several years ago was $50 ON docs. Payment in less than 2 weeks. About 40-50 pages, in my own zip code. Offered $75 for e-docs, however, IME they've always sent ON docs, but then again, I've only done a few for them due to low fees, and that was 2006-07-ish. They are one of the few companies who I will do a $50 ON package, as there are minimum docs, super-local, and fast payment. I stopped doing them completely because of the required XYZ BCG (forget that, Bancserv).
